Kelas : 1CB
NIM : 061430700541
Mata Kuliah : Praktek Bahasa Rakitan
Cara Mencetak Huruf "A" Sampai "Z" Bewarna Dan "Z" Sampai "A" Satu Warna Pada Program Asembly
Berikut ini Langkah-Langkahnya sebagai berikut ini:
1. Klik Start
2. Klik Program Command Prompt maka akan tampil dilayar seperti berikut ini
Setelah Program Command Prompt terbuka lalu anda ketik langkah-langkah selanjutnya seperti berikut ini:
1. cd..
2. D:
3. cd 1CB
4. cd asm
5. cd asembly
6. edit
Lalu tekan ENTER maka akan tampil di layar seperti berikut ini :
Setelah anda melakukan langka-langkah diatas,maka tulislah kata-kata berikut ini:
.MODEL SMALL
.CODE
org 100h
Proses:
MOV AH,09h
MOV BL,01001001b
MOV CX,26Ulang:
INT 10h
INC BL
Loop Ulang
MOV AH,02h
MOV DL,'A'
MOV CX,26
Ulang2:
INT 21h
INC DL
Loop Ulang2
MOV AH,02h
MOV DL,'Z'
MOV CX,26
Ulang3:
INT 21h
DEC DL
Loop Ulang3
INT 20h
END Proses
contohnya seperti berikut ini :
Kalau sudah anda selesai ketik harap dicek sekali lagi agar tidak terdapat kesalahan,setelah sudah anda cek kemudian klik file terus save dan kasih nama folder xxx.asm atau seperti contoh yang ada di atas 'kamu1.asm'
Setelah selesai di save dan diberi nama,kemudian langkah selanjutnya anda buka kembali Command Prompt atau klik file yang berada diatas sudut kiri lalu klik EXIT.
Setelah itu,selanjutnya anda ketik tasm kamu1(namafile).asm lalu tekan ENTER makan akan muncul tampilan dilayar seperti berikut ini.
Bila di tulisan Error messages terdapat angka berarti anda memiliki kesalahan yang harus anda segera perbaiki dimana letak kesalahan tersebut.Setelah anda selesai memperbaiki letak kesalahan tersebut lalu anda Save,kemudian lakukan seperti langka-langkah sebelumnya.bila seperti gambar diatas menunjukkan Error messages nya None berarti anda tidak memiliki kesalahan.
Selanjutnya ikuti Langkah-Langkah berikut ini:
1. ketik tlink kamu1(nama file tugas yang anda simpan tadi) lalu tekan ENTER
2. ketik tlink/t kamu1(nama file tugas yang anda simpan tadi) lalu tekan ENTER
3. ketik kamu1(nama file tugas yang anda simpan tadi) lalu tekan ENTER
Maka hasilnya akan jadi seperti gambar dibawah ini :
Bila berhasil maka Command Prompt akan menampilkan tulisan berikut ini :
ABCDEFGHIJKLMNOPQRSTUVWXYZZYXVWUTSRQPONMLKJIHGFEDCBA
Selamat Mencoba & Semoga Berhasil
Jika Anda masih kurang mengerti dengan kode- kode,Berikut ini fungsi-fungsi Kode-Kode/Syntax.
- .MODEL SMALL Bagian ini digunakan untuk memberitahukan kepada komputer tentang memory yang akan digunakan oleh program kita
- .CODE : Bagian ini digunakan untuk memberitahukan kepada komputer bahwa pada bagian ini kita meletakan code segmentnya yang berisi program dan nantinya akan dijalankan
- ORG 100h : Bagian ini akan digunakan sebagai pemberitahuan agar program saat dijalankan atau diload ke dalam memory ditaruh mulai offset ke 100h (256) byte
- Proses : Bagian ini menjadi identitas dari kumpulan perintah inti
- MOV AH,09H : merupakan nilai servis untuk mencetak karakter, atau dengan kata lain mengisi register AH dengan data 09.
- MOV DL,'1' : merupakan register DL yang diisi karakter yang akan dicetak, yaitu huruf "1"
- MOV BL,93h = Atribut atau warna dari karakter yang akan dicetak
- INT 21H : merupakan perintah untuk mencetak karakter pada register DL, yaitu huruf ''A"
- INT 20h : untuk menghentikan proses
- END mulai : tutup identitas
- MOV CX,26 = Banyaknya karakter tersebut yang akan dicetak
untuk lebih lengkapnya silahkan anda klik... DOWNLOAD
0 comments:
Post a Comment